Velocity USA

Velocity USA has a hub that they call the 'road disc'. It's a generic hub and only costs $67.25. It is available only in 32 holes. Yeah!

FSA

As of spring 2007, the only way to get a 130mm spaced rear hub with disk is through buying a FSA wheelset. It's really too bad that the hub is not available separately.

Phil Wood

CDS533 & CDS633, 32 or 36 hole, $459 just hub.

Bontrager

Select Disc Road, 24 hole, $149 for rear wheel.


Easton Velomax

Sagitta Cross Wheel, 28 hole front and rear.
